2025 is a milestone 12 months for City Revivo, the Chinese language clothes firm based over a decade in the past by Leo Li. Regardless of the continuing financial headwinds at house, a depressed international financial system, and a commerce conflict with the U.S., the Guangzhou-based chain is defying the percentages and sticking to its formidable objective: to surpass 100 abroad shops inside 5 years.
On 3 Might, it added to that international goal with a glossy new area in London’s retail district, Covent Backyard. The newly revamped 5,500 sq ft retailer at 8-12 Neal Road is break up throughout 3 flooring, providing a number of well-designed mens and womenswear starting from £40 for a floral slip gown in polyester to a males’s linen shirt promoting for £90.
The London opening follows on the heels of the group’s largest flagship opening exterior of China in February: a New York debut comprising 30,000 sq. toes in SoHo. Additional doorways are on monitor to open in Hong Kong, Tokyo, and the Center East this yea, together with a second location in London at Stratford Westfield.
In response to Li—City Revivo’s present CEO—the corporate views itself as “a worldwide vogue model” and has been on a gradual however regular growth plan since 2016, beginning with Singapore and Thailand. That is now coming to fruition within the west. Whereas he admits that Europe and the U.S. are the 2 largest, extremely aggressive markets with giant buyer bases and robust model loyalty, City Vevivo has one thing invaluable: Perseverance.
“We’re new, but we’re affected person,” he says. The technique isn’t just about gross sales—it’s about constructing international mindshare, growing model fairness, and cultivating long-term loyalty throughout cultures by a mixture of franchised and straight operated fashions. It’s targeted the product too, naturally. Simply as worldwide names usually localize their providing to go well with new markets, City Revivo—which has present shops in Singapore, Thailand, and the Philippines—is discovering that customers desire totally different objects throughout nations. This has resulted in what Li calls a “check and be taught” mindset.

“We wish to perceive our buyer higher by intently monitoring what attracts them and seeing what different good high quality objects we are able to produce in a quick turnaround,” he continues. The corporate opened a design heart in London in 2024 (it already has one in Guangzhou). These make use of over 600 globally from designers to consumers, serving to to make sure the straight operated Covent Backyard retailer’s merchandise can be restocked each 2 weeks.

Attributable to a shift in mindsets, City Revivo is altering the normal trajectory of Chinese language vogue teams, which, when making an attempt to broaden oversees, are sometimes beset with challenges. “Younger vogue customers now care much less about the place their vogue comes from. As a substitute, they’re excited about manufacturers that go well with their fashion and way of life. That is opening up alternatives for manufacturers from China, akin to City Revivo,” states Tom Nixon, cofounder of Dao Insights.
Not like lots of its home rivals, City Revevio has a stable grasp on what it takes to be a worldwide enterprise. The brick-and-mortar roll-out was bolstered by a worldwide e-commerce launch in 2021 that features promoting on websites like Asos; it’s underpinned by an aggressive, on-point digital technique on western apps. Hardly stunning, then, that over the subsequent 3–5 years, Li is aiming for a rising share of income to come back from abroad markets with the U.S. and U.Ok. as prime contributors.
“Whereas our China enterprise stays a powerful basis, worldwide development can be a key driver of our long-term trajectory,” he provides.
